Catalonia 2027 municipal election developments – July 2026
Entities: Silvia Orriols · Vox · Junts · Enric Daza · Aliança Catalana
Overview
In early May 2026 Catalan parties grappled with organisational hurdles ahead of the 2027 municipal elections. The far‑right Aliança Catalana struggled to field candidates in major cities, while the left‑wing CUP debated contesting provincial capitals. The election calendar was confirmed later that month, prompting mayoral turnover: incumbent Marta Farrés sought a third term in Girona and 92 municipalities saw leadership changes. June saw decisive moves. Junts per Catalunya held a primary in Barcelona, electing veteran councillor Jordi Martí as its mayoral candidate and pledging city‑wide pacts with former mayor Xavier Trias. Barcelona’s council announced an intensive summer works programme to expand sidewalks, improve transport links and boost climate‑resilient infrastructure. Aliança withdrew its Figueres mayoral nominee Arnau Liesa after a disclosed personal relationship, naming other candidates such as Marc Villafañe (Girona) and historian Jordi Aragonès (Barcelona). In early July the campaign intensified, with Social‑democratic lead candidate Gerard Alís calling for rebuilding, maintaining most of the programme and seeking a broad left‑wing coalition that excludes the SDP. On 16 July the new independentist party Alhora presented its first municipal list, placing lawyer Maria Vila at the top in Sant Cugat del Vallès and highlighting unaffordable housing, a local referendum on municipal status, and deficiencies in public spaces, nurseries and senior‑care. The anti‑capitalist CUP announced it would not run a list in Terrassa, citing unfavourable conditions and a shift to grassroots activism outside the council. A new poll released in late July projected Aliança Catalana to surge to 23‑25 seats, making it the third‑largest force behind PSC and ERC. On 13 July Junts spokesperson Enric Daza declared his mayoral candidacy in Cambrils under the Aliança banner, with party leader Silvia Orriols emphasizing security and “order” in the town.
